A luxury Lake Manyara safari itinerary is an excellent choice for travelers who want wildlife, beautiful Great Rift Valley scenery, private safari services, and high-quality accommodation without spending every day driving long distances.

Located on Tanzania’s famous Northern Safari Circuit, Lake Manyara National Park can easily be combined with Tarangire National Park, Ngorongoro Crater, and the Serengeti. From Arusha, the main gate is approximately 125 km away, normally around 2–2.5 hours by road.

Lake Manyara is especially attractive for luxury travelers because a visit can be relaxed rather than rushed. You can enjoy a private 4×4 safari vehicle, personalized guiding, beautiful accommodation overlooking the Rift Valley or surrounding landscapes, carefully prepared meals, and optional cultural or nature experiences.

The park itself covers approximately 648.7 square kilometers and contains an impressive mixture of groundwater forest, acacia woodland, wetlands, floodplains and the alkaline lake.


Why Choose Lake Manyara for a Luxury Safari?

Lake Manyara offers a very different landscape from the open plains travelers often associate with Tanzania.

Driving through the entrance area can feel like entering a tropical forest. Tall trees, groundwater-fed vegetation and thick greenery create habitat for baboons, blue monkeys, bushbuck and numerous bird species. Farther into the park, the landscape opens toward woodland, floodplains, wetlands and the lake.

Lake Manyara is particularly known for elephants and its famous tree-climbing lions, although wildlife sightings can never be guaranteed. Buffalo, giraffe, zebra, wildebeest, hippos and numerous smaller animals may also be encountered during game drives.

Birdlife is another major attraction. TANAPA describes Lake Manyara as supporting more than 400 recorded bird species, including pelicans, storks, herons, spoonbills, fish eagles and seasonal flamingos.

What Wildlife Can I See in Lake Manyara?

Elephants are among the animals Lake Manyara is well known for. Buffalo, giraffes, zebra, wildebeest, monkeys, baboons and hippos are also found in the park.

The famous tree-climbing lions attract considerable attention, but travelers should remember that wild animals move freely and no responsible safari company can promise a particular sighting.

The lake and wetlands also support extensive birdlife. Flamingos can occur seasonally, while pelicans, herons, storks, spoonbills and many other species can be found across the park’s various habitats.

This combination makes Manyara especially suitable for travelers who enjoy photography, birding and varied landscapes as much as large mammals.


When Is the Best Time for a Luxury Lake Manyara Safari?

Lake Manyara can be visited throughout the year, but the experience changes according to rainfall, vegetation and wildlife distribution.

The drier periods generally provide easier driving conditions and can make wildlife viewing more straightforward in some areas. Greener months produce lush vegetation, dramatic scenery and excellent conditions for travelers interested in birds and landscape photography.

Rather than choosing dates solely because they are labeled “best season,” consider what you personally want from the safari.

Photographers may appreciate greenery and dramatic skies. Travelers combining Manyara with Serengeti migration areas may select dates according to the migration. Families may prioritize school holidays, while honeymooners may place greater importance on privacy and premium accommodation.

During rainy periods, access to some routes can occasionally be affected, so guides follow park conditions and ranger instructions.

What Vehicle Is Used for a Luxury Lake Manyara Safari?

For a private northern Tanzania safari, the standard safari vehicle is normally a specially prepared 4×4 Land Cruiser with a pop-up roof.

The raised roof allows passengers to stand safely inside the vehicle during appropriate wildlife-viewing stops while enjoying a wider field of view for photography.

A private vehicle is particularly valuable for photographers and families because you can organize your belongings more easily and spend more time at sightings that interest you.


What Should I Pack for Lake Manyara?

Pack light, comfortable clothing suitable for safari conditions. Neutral shades are generally practical.

Bring sun protection, binoculars, insect repellent, comfortable footwear, a camera and a light jacket for cool mornings or evenings. TANAPA also recommends items including binoculars and sunscreen for park visitors.

If Lake Manyara forms part of a longer itinerary including Ngorongoro, include warmer clothing because early mornings around the crater highlands can be considerably cooler.
